Default Trailer Plug Problems

I've got a 2005 Chevy 2500HD 4x4. Factory installed is the "7-Round" trailer light plug. I have yet to find a trailer where all the lights work properly. I've tested this on brand new trailers at a dealer, not just on mine and others, so I'm sure it's an issue with my plug. My question is: Is there a common issue with these? I know I can get a test light and go to town tracing connections on my plug wiring and whatnot, and I do plan on doing so relatively soon. I just figured maybe there was a chance someone else had a similar issue and could point me to the right spot to look first to save some time. I have the same issue whether I'm using a trailer with a "7-Round" plug that fits directly into my plug AND when I use my adapter to use a "4-Flat" plug. The brake lights work, hazards work, right turn signal works, but when I hit the left turn signal both trailer lights blink(like my hazards are on) and I have no running lights. Probably a faulty light controller. It's in the right rear quarter panel above the exhaust pipe with 4 connectors on it. Crappy location that exposes it to water, dirt and heat.
